Common Pitfalls That Can Sabotage Your Sale
1. **Over-Personalizing Your Space**: One of the biggest mistakes is not removing personal items. While it’s great to have a personal touch, too many family photos or distinctive decorations can distract buyers. A blank canvas allows them to envision their lives in the space.
2. **Neglecting Paint and Repairs**: Skimping on repairs or failing to freshen up the paint can send the wrong message. A shabby appearance may suggest a lack of care, which can significantly impact buyers’ impressions. A fresh coat of paint can dramatically uplift the space, making it feel welcoming and new.
3. **Ignoring Window Treatments**: Many sellers forget the importance of curtains and blinds. Proper window treatments not only enhance aesthetics but also allow for privacy and light control—two important factors for new homeowners.
Maximizing Space and Potential
Editing the space is just as vital as what you include. If your rooms are cluttered, they appear smaller than they are. Aim for a minimalist approach to highlight the square footage. This means removing excess furniture and keeping décor simple yet striking.
